Prepping Your Surface Areas for Painting



To make sure a smooth and durable paint job, properly preparing your surface areas is important. Start by thoroughly cleaning up the outside of your home. Use a stress washing machine or a combination of soap and water to get rid of dust, gunk, and any kind of peeling paint. Allow the surfaces to dry entirely before moving on to the next action.

Next, check the exterior for any type of splits, holes, or damaged locations. Fill these imperfections with a high-quality filler or caulk to create a smooth surface area for paint. Sand down rough areas and feather out any type of edges to avoid an obvious appearance difference after painting.



After repairing and sanding, it's vital to prime your surfaces prior to applying the paint. Primer aids the paint adhere much better and gives an uniform surface for a professional coating. Select a guide that's suitable for your surface type, whether it's timber, metal, or stonework.

Applying Exterior Paint Like a Pro



For a specialist surface when painting the exterior of your home, understanding the method of applying paint is crucial. Begin by utilizing high-quality brushes or rollers suitable for the kind of outside paint you have actually selected. When applying the paint, work in little sections to make certain also protection and prevent the paint from drying too rapidly.

Begin on top of your home and function your method down, complying with the natural circulation of the siding. Use long, smooth strokes to minimize brush marks and roller lines. Be mindful of the weather; prevent painting in straight sunlight or on incredibly windy days to prevent problems like early drying or debris sticking to damp paint.

Bear in mind to use multiple slim coats instead of one thick coat to attain a resilient and professional-looking finish. Ultimately, go back periodically to examine your work and make any type of needed touch-ups for a perfect outside paint work.
